Payson is a town located in Gila County, Arizona. Payson has a 2025 population of 16,852 . Payson is currently growing at a rate of 0.54% annually and its population has increased by 2.75%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 16,401 in 2020.
The average household income in Payson is $83,146 with a poverty rate of 8.26%. The median age in Payson is 58.9 years: 58.2 years for males, and 60.4 years for females. For every 100 females there are 94.6 males.

The racial composition of Payson includes 87.64% White, 3.26% other race, and smaller percentages for Native American, Asian, Black or African American and multiracial populations.

Race | Population |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 14,455 | 87.64% |
| Two or more races | 1,093 | 6.63% |
| Other race | 537 | 3.26% |
| Native American | 231 | 1.4% |
| Asian | 119 | 0.72% |
| Black or African American | 59 | 0.36% |

Payson's average per capita income is $41,336. Household income levels show a median of $65,175. The poverty rate stands at 8.26%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$83,499 | - |
| Families | $77,923 | $102,108 |
| Households | $65,175 | $83,146 |
| Non Families | $41,961 | $51,513 |
